Exam relevance: The OIIQ builds its questions around official frameworks (clinical judgment, competencies, contexts) that are essential to master. — Clinical landmarks — 1. Airway, breathing, circulation 2. Immediate safety: fall, violence, self-harm 3. Physiological needs: pain, elimination, nutrition, sleep 4. Psychosocial needs: anxiety, teaching, grief Between two physiological problems, choose the one that kills faster if untreated. Actual before potential. Unstable before stable.
